Bahera in context

With 1,238 people at the 2011 Census, Bahera was the 31st most populous of its district's 1862 villages, above the district average of 295.

Literacy stood at 90.98%, 16.3 points above the district's rural average of 74.73%.

The sex ratio was 943 women per 1,000 men (173 below the district's rural figure of 1116).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 772, 151 below the rural national 923.

24.5% of the population were recorded as workers, 22.5 points below the district's rural rate.
